| Activator 42 introduces unprecedented activation power to phosphoramidite coupling reactions. This novel activator provides unique opportunities to speed up oligonucleotide synthesis and to improve on product yield. |

| Key features of Activator 42 |
| |
The highest activation efficiency in the industry compared to other activators |
|
| Promotes ultrafast DNA couplings (coupling time less than 15 seconds) |
|
| Promotes rapid RNA couplings (coupling time 6 minutes) |
| |
Excellent solubility in acetonitrile (greater than 0.9M) |
|
| Not hygroscopic |
|
| Safe to handle (no explosive properties) |
|
| Very high overall yield in DNA and RNA synthesis |
| Solid phase oligonucleotide synthesis with phosphoramidites consists of a sequence of three consecutive reaction steps which are repeated in a cyclical manner, deblocking, coupling and oxidation. |
|
Whereas deblocking and oxidation reactions proceed with nearly quantitative yields in state of the art oligonucleotide synthesis, the coupling reactions, although high yielding, determine the overall efficiency of the process. Coupling yields are driven by a variety of factors, including amidite and solid support quality, water content of the coupling medium and the choice of activator molecule employed. An ideal activator should promote the coupling of standard DNA amidites as well as the coupling of more sterically demanding amidites (e.g. 2’O-TBDMS-RNA amidites) in highly efficient manner. The activator should have excellent solubility in the coupling medium (i.e. acetonitrile) in order to avoid undesired precipitation or crystallisation, should not be hygroscopic, should be safe to handle and should not lead to side reactions in oligonucleotide synthesis.
